US 12,433,327 B2
Aerosol-generating article having a plurality of air ingress zones

1. An aerosol-generating article for producing an aerosol upon heating, the aerosol-generating article comprising:
a rod of aerosol-forming substrate;
a filter positioned downstream of the rod of aerosol-forming substrate,
wherein the rod of aerosol-forming substrate and the filter are assembled within a wrapper; and
first and second air ingress zones located on the wrapper, the first and the second air ingress zones each being configured to allow an ingress of air into an interior of the aerosol-generating article,
wherein the first air ingress zone comprises a substantially porous portion of the wrapper, the substantially porous portion having a porosity of at least 3000 Coresta Units,
wherein a width of the first air ingress zone is at least 3 mm, and
wherein a level of air ingress into the interior of the aerosol-generating article through the first air ingress zone is configured to be greater than a level of air ingress into the interior of the aerosol-generating article through the second air ingress zone.
